Why Isn’t My Yeast Infection Going Away?

A yeast infection, medically known as candidiasis, is a common fungal infection caused by an overgrowth of Candida, a type of yeast that naturally lives on the skin and mucous membranes. The most frequent culprit is Candida albicans, which typically remains in check due to the body’s natural microbial balance. When this balance is disrupted, the yeast multiplies, leading to uncomfortable symptoms like itching, burning, and thick discharge. A persistent infection that fails to clear up after standard treatment is frustrating. This non-resolution suggests the initial diagnosis may be incorrect, the treatment was inadequate, or a deeper biological factor is at play.

Incomplete or Incorrect Treatment

One of the most immediate reasons an infection seems to linger is a failure to complete the full medication course. Many people stop using antifungal creams or taking oral medication as soon as their symptoms improve, which leaves behind a small population of the fungus. The full treatment duration, often seven days or more, is required to completely eradicate the fungal overgrowth. Discontinuing treatment prematurely allows the remaining Candida to rebound quickly, causing a recurrence often mistaken for a persistent infection.

Improper application of topical treatments can also compromise their effectiveness. Antifungal creams and suppositories must be applied correctly and consistently to ensure the active ingredient reaches the entire affected area. Furthermore, relying on an over-the-counter (OTC) treatment without a confirmed diagnosis can be a significant setback. OTC products are formulated for typical Candida albicans infections; using them for a more severe or different type of fungal infection may only partially suppress the organism, leading to incomplete resolution.

It Might Not Be a Yeast Infection

The symptoms of a yeast infection, such as itching, burning, and discharge, are non-specific and can be caused by several other conditions. When standard antifungal treatment does not work, it often signals a misdiagnosis, meaning the symptoms were never caused by Candida. The most common misdiagnosis is Bacterial Vaginosis (BV), an overgrowth of certain bacteria, not yeast. BV typically produces a thin, grayish-white discharge with a distinct fishy odor, a characteristic absent in a yeast infection.

Certain sexually transmitted infections (STIs) can also mimic candidiasis by causing similar irritation and discharge. Trichomoniasis, for instance, can cause intense itching and a burning sensation during urination. Chlamydia and herpes can also cause discomfort and unusual discharge that may be confused with a fungal issue. Using an antifungal for a bacterial or viral infection will provide no relief and only delay the correct treatment.

The symptoms may also be a reaction to an external irritant or a dermatological issue. Contact dermatitis or vulvar dermatitis can result from an allergic reaction to common products like scented soaps, laundry detergents, feminine hygiene sprays, or condom lubricants. Skin conditions such as eczema or psoriasis can also affect the vulvar area, causing redness, itching, and thickened skin. A medical provider can perform specific tests to differentiate these conditions and ensure the correct treatment is prescribed.

Resistance to Standard Medications

If a true Candida infection is confirmed but fails to clear with standard treatment, the fungus may be resistant to the medication. The most common treatments, both oral and topical, are azoles, which work by disrupting the fungus’s cell membrane. Not all Candida species respond the same way to these drugs. While Candida albicans is the most common cause, non-albicans species like Candida glabrata are increasingly responsible for persistent infections.

Candida glabrata naturally possesses a lower susceptibility to azole antifungals, making it difficult to treat with a typical dose. These non-albicans species can also develop acquired resistance through mechanisms like the increased expression of multidrug transporter proteins. These proteins effectively pump the antifungal drug out of the fungal cell, preventing it from reaching a lethal concentration.

When resistance is suspected, a medical provider typically performs a fungal culture. This involves taking a sample and growing the yeast in a laboratory to identify the exact species and then conducting a susceptibility test. This test determines which specific antifungal medications are effective against the identified strain. This targeted approach is essential for prescribing a non-azole drug or a higher-dose, longer-duration azole regimen.

Chronic Conditions and Contributing Factors

A persistent yeast infection is often a symptom of an underlying systemic condition that creates a hospitable environment for the fungus. Uncontrolled diabetes is a contributing factor because elevated blood sugar levels lead to increased glucose concentrations in the vaginal secretions. This high-sugar environment provides an abundant food source for Candida, allowing it to thrive and resist standard treatment.

A compromised immune system also plays a role in chronic or recurrent infections. Conditions like HIV or certain medications, such as corticosteroids or immunosuppressants, reduce the body’s ability to keep the Candida population in check. When the immune response is weakened, the fungus can proliferate unchecked, even after antifungal medication.

Hormonal changes can similarly shift the balance of the vaginal environment. Fluctuations in estrogen levels, such as those during pregnancy, with high-dose oral contraceptives, or during the menstrual cycle, can promote the growth of Candida. Another frequent cause is the use of broad-spectrum antibiotics, which eliminate beneficial Lactobacilli bacteria. These protective bacteria maintain the vagina’s naturally acidic pH, and their reduction allows the yeast to overgrow rapidly.

Certain lifestyle habits can also contribute to a persistent problem. Wearing tight, non-breathable clothing or staying in wet swimwear creates the warm, moist conditions that Candida prefers. Practices like douching further disrupt the delicate vaginal microbiome, eliminating protective bacteria and increasing the likelihood of chronic infection. Addressing these underlying systemic and lifestyle factors is necessary to achieve a lasting resolution.
